Fire resistance - Stone wool is safer than different insulation varieties in one essential manner - it’s typically rather more resistant to fire. So, if a hearth starts, it will delay the unfold. Sound insulation - Stone wool is great at absorbing sound. This makes it great for dampening sound throughout buildings and creating sound limitations in homes between bathrooms and bedrooms, and in noisier areas like living rooms or media rooms. Moisture repelling - Stone wool naturally repels water and moisture, so the lengthy-term thermal efficiency of the insulation just isn't affected by water.

OSB is heavier than plywood. Exactly how much varies relying on the type of plywood and OSB. The largest affect this has is throughout building. OSB is heavier, which makes it a bit more durable to handle. Nonetheless, the additional weight may have other implications as well. It requires the construction to carry more weight,which may finally put extra strain on the structure. Plywood is on the market in a couple of commonplace sizes, often 8 ft or 10 ft. Non-woven geotextiles: They're made by bonding artificial fibers collectively with out weaving them. They are generally used for functions that require good water permeability, reminiscent of drainage programs, filtration, and separation of various layers of soil or rock. The simplest strategy to identify the difference between a woven and a nonwoven geotextile is by its bodily attributes. Nonwoven geotextiles feel and look like felt, with the characteristic "fuzzy" look to the fabric. In the case of the manufacturing of a nonwoven geotextile, there are many different strategies used in the present day. The most common manufacturing methodology is by needlepunching. Needlepunched nonwoven geotextiles are made by taking a large number of small fibers and using a barbed needle to interlock the fibers together. What is Rockwool and fiberglass made from? What's Rockwool and fiberglass made from? Rockwool, typically referred to as Mineral Wool, is wool-like man-made fiber. Its primary ingredient is volcanic rock basalt. The basalt liquefies at three,000 levels Fahrenheit and to manufacture the insulation the liquefied basalt is combined with slag, which is a byproduct of steel manufacturing processes.
